Simplifying Y = 4Y3 Solving Y = 4Y3 Solving for variable 'Y'. Combine like terms: 4Y3 + -4Y3 = 0 Y + -4Y3 = 0 Factor out the Greatest Common Factor (GCF), 'Y'. Y(1 + -4Y2) = 0 Factor a difference between two squares. Y((1 + 2Y)(1 + -2Y)) = 0Subproblem 1
Set the factor 'Y' equal to zero and attempt to solve: Simplifying Y = 0 Solving Y = 0 Move all terms containing Y to the left, all other terms to the right. Simplifying Y = 0Subproblem 2
Set the factor '(1 + 2Y)' equal to zero and attempt to solve: Simplifying 1 + 2Y = 0 Solving 1 + 2Y = 0 Move all terms containing Y to the left, all other terms to the right. Add '-1' to each side of the equation. 1 + -1 + 2Y = 0 + -1 Combine like terms: 1 + -1 = 0 0 + 2Y = 0 + -1 2Y = 0 + -1 Combine like terms: 0 + -1 = -1 2Y = -1 Divide each side by '2'. Y = -0.5 Simplifying Y = -0.5Subproblem 3
Set the factor '(1 + -2Y)' equal to zero and attempt to solve: Simplifying 1 + -2Y = 0 Solving 1 + -2Y = 0 Move all terms containing Y to the left, all other terms to the right. Add '-1' to each side of the equation. 1 + -1 + -2Y = 0 + -1 Combine like terms: 1 + -1 = 0 0 + -2Y = 0 + -1 -2Y = 0 + -1 Combine like terms: 0 + -1 = -1 -2Y = -1 Divide each side by '-2'. Y = 0.5 Simplifying Y = 0.5Solution
Y = {0, -0.5, 0.5}
